Доступно с лицензией Network Analyst.
Этот документ представляет некоторые основные термины, необходимые для понимания справки по дополнительному модулю ArcGIS Network Analyst extension. Они перечислены в порядке, в котором вы с ними столкнетесь. Некоторые определения относятся к разделам, характеризующимся более подробным описанием.
Термин | Описание |
---|---|
Транспортная сеть | В транспортных сетях, таких как улицы, тротуары и железнодорожные сети, можно передвигаться по ребрам в обоих направлениях. Агент сети, например водитель грузовика, перемещающийся по дорогам, обычно может выбирать направление движения и пункт назначения. |
Исходные пространственные объекты | Исходные пространственные объекты представляют собой линейные и точечные объекты, используемые для создания набора сетевых данных. Их можно рассматривать как физическую сеть, которая не имеет топологии, внедренной в объекты. Набор сетевых данных можно рассматривать как логическую сеть, которая поддерживает топологические связи, необходимые для выполнения сетевого анализа. |
Сетевой набор данных (Network dataset) | Набор сетевых данных – это коллекция связанных сетевых элементов (ребер, узлов и поворотов), которые моделируют ненаправленный поток. Наиболее вероятное его применение – это моделирование дорожных сетей. Любой сетевой анализ в дополнительном модуле ArcGIS Network Analyst extension требует использования набора сетевых данных, представляющего собой логическую сеть. У вас может возникнуть вопрос, зачем необходим набор сетевых данных, если уже имеется линейный класс пространственных объектов, схожий с сетью. Причина в том, что линейные пространственные объекты не знают, с чем они связаны, а сетевые элементы знают. Когда выполняется сетевой анализ, механизму расчета необходимо быстро отсканировать множество элементов сети, чтобы выяснить, какие пути могут быть выбраны для достижения места назначения. Если бы ему приходилось ссылаться только на простые линейные пространственные объекты, это потребовало бы выполнения отнимающих много времени пространственных операций при проверке каждой линии, что сильно замедлило бы процесс. Кроме того, настройка сложных схем связности была бы слишком трудна (практически невозможна) для определения с помощью одних только линейных объектов. Напротив, когда механизм расчета сканирует набор сетевых данных, элементы предоставляют точную информацию, не замедляя проведение расчета. Термины сеть и набор сетевых данных в справочной документации зачастую используются как взаимозаменяемые понятия. |
Сетевые элементы | Наборы сетевых данных состоят из ребер, узлов и поворотов; данные компоненты главным образом относятся к элементам сети. |
Сетевые атрибуты | Сетевые атрибуты содержат информацию о наборе сетевых данных. Существует четыре типа.
|
Сетевая стоимость, или импеданс | Термины сетевая стоимость и импеданс означают одно и то же понятие. Всякий раз, когда агент проходит элемент сети, он накапливает некую величину – сетевую стоимость. Например, путь от одного города до другого может иметь сетевую стоимость в 45 миль. Сетевая стоимость может быть чем угодно по вашему выбору, но обычно это расстояние или время передвижения. Для использования в сетевом анализе набор сетевых данных должен иметь по крайней мере один атрибут стоимости, потому что сетевые анализы всегда оптимизируют некоторую стоимость. Например, маршрутный анализ находит самый экономичный путь между двумя или более точками. В некоторых случаях требуется больше одного атрибута стоимости. |
Анализаторы | После добавления сетевого атрибута к набору сетевых данных должны быть вычислены значения атрибута. Оценки выполняют эту функцию. Существует несколько оценок для каждого атрибута сети. Сетевой атрибут имеет уникальные оценки для каждого элемента сети (соединения, ребра и повороты) и для каждого их исходного класса пространственных объектов. Кроме того, существует две оценки для каждого исходного класса объектов ребер: одна для стороны ребра «от–до» и другая для стороны «до-от». Например, если атрибут стоимости добавляется к набору сетевых данных, созданному из класса объектов «Улицы» (Streets) и класса объектов «Повороты» (Turns), то может существовать оценочная функция, которая вычисляет значения атрибута стоимости для каждого из следующих элементов:
Если в сеть добавляется больше исходных объектов, потребуется больше оценочных функций, чтобы вычислить стоимости соответствующих им элементам сети. Есть различные виды оценочных функций, такие как постоянные оценки, которые назначают одно значение для всех элементов группы, и оценки полей, которые могут принимать значения от исходных объектов и присваивать их соответствующим им элементам сети. |
Сетевой слой | При передаче набора сетевых данных в ArcMap в виде слоя его называют слоем набора сетевых данных или просто сетевым слоем. |
Слой сетевого анализа | Слои сетевого анализа, или, сокращенно, слои анализа, могут рассматриваться как структура настройки и решения сетевых проблем. Например, слой анализа маршрута создается, когда вы намерены решить проблему маршрута (самый экономичный путь) в ArcMap. Он автоматически связывается с текущим набором сетевых данных. Кроме того, слой анализа имеет свойства, которые позволяют вам далее определять задачу – например свойство, которое позволит вам определить, должны ли остановки быть расположены в оптимальной последовательности или в том порядке, в каком они перечислены. Слои сетевого анализа также содержат наборы классов сетевого анализа, заранее подготовленные для данного типа сети: слой анализа маршрута содержит классы сетевого анализа для остановок, маршрутов и различных препятствий; слой анализа Источник-Назначение содержит источники, назначения, линии и барьеры. Классы анализа, в свою очередь, содержат входные данные, которые вы вносите, и выходные данные, производимые операцией расчета. |
Класс сетевого анализа | Классы сетевого анализа – это классы пространственных объектов и таблицы. Объекты и записи, которые они содержат, служат входными и выходными данными для слоев сетевого анализа; например, в слое анализа маршрута остановки и барьеры, которые вы задаете, и получающиеся объекты маршрута сохраняются в классах сетевого анализа. Классы сетевого анализа показаны в содержании ArcMap в виде подслоев. Они не хранятся на диске, а записываются в память и сохраняются в документе карты. |
Объекты сетевого анализа | Это общее обозначение для записей и пространственных объектов, сохраненных в классе сетевого анализа. Если в качестве данных выступает пространственный объект, расположенный на сети, вместо этого может быть использован более точный термин – сетевое положение. |
Сетевые положения | Сетевое положение может относиться к объекту сетевого анализа, расположенному на сети, или просто к точке сети. |